Isoleucine is an essential branched-chain aliphatic amino acid required for human health and protein biosynthesis[1][7]. It cannot be synthesized by the human body and must be obtained from dietary sources or supplementation[3][7]. Isoleucine plays a critical role in hemoglobin synthesis and regulation of blood sugar and energy levels[1][4]. It also supports muscle growth and repair by participating in muscle protein synthesis as one of the three branched-chain amino acids (BCAAs), along with leucine and valine[3]. Additionally, it functions as a signaling molecule involved in glucose uptake by muscle cells and metabolic regulation[3][5]. Isoleucine is commonly used as a component of total parenteral nutrition (TPN) solutions to treat or prevent malnutrition or specific metabolic disorders such as maple syrup urine disease (MSUD), phenylketonuria (PKU), liver disease-related amino acid imbalances or muscle wasting conditions[1][5].
